Candidates file challenges to Haiti election results

Development: On 2 December, the three leading defeated presidential candidates in Haiti’s 20 November elections presented formal appeals against the preliminary results announced by the provisional electoral council (CEP), which give Jovenel Moïse of Parti Haïtien Tèt Kale (PHTK) an outright winning share of 55.67% of the vote (above the 50%+1 of the vote necessary to avoid a second round run-off).
